Output 61b95850d8642e01d4fc2210aa28ab6df6ac14aa686ce9603735e43caa121e1a:1

value
21100445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e68f81d05c88041b61f76da0793b8aeabf3f9f42 OP_EQUAL
address
3Ni7FiExPXf8CykTM4JCEqkc9PqNWVNqrn
transaction
61b95850d8642e01d4fc2210aa28ab6df6ac14aa686ce9603735e43caa121e1a
spent
true